In this episode of the Exoskeletons and Wearable Robotics podcast, we have the opportunity to speak with someone who is both an expert in exoskeletons and physical movement, as well as the father of a child facing mobility challenges. What better way to do our very first episode on pediatric devices, and separating the myths from what is really available out there, and how it meets (or fails to meet) practical needs.
